"apple has disabled your computer" = scam

Browsing to FaceBook on iMac, I got a "facebook has temporarily suspended your account" popup, with an address in the address bar like "hammerhead-app-6cpo2.ondigitalocean.app". Something it put my browser in fullscreen mode and flashed me a big scary fullscreen warning that "Apple Has Disabled Your Computer", and that I should call Apple Support Toll Free +1-888-808-4228. The number shows up as a known scam, I think some sort of pay to dial thing.


I have never seen my browser (Safari) taken over like that. Going into full screen mode and my external monitor going dark is pretty alarming.


Not sure what my question is. Anyone else had this happen? How can a website tell my browser to go into fullscreen without warning me or getting permission?
